As you increase to the top of Brand Ave., you will see a gateway with India-style turrets and words Miradero written on it. The word is Spanish for "the search." As you remain to walk up capital right into the park lined with hand trees and rose gardens, you will certainly see what resembles a white Indian Palace that currently houses the Brand Collection.
Brand bought buildings in the San Fernando Valley and other land to give way for an arm of the Pacific Electric Train which opened up in 1904. It went from downtown Los Angeles to Glendale. He built Brand name Boulevard and a lot of the framework in Glendale. It consisted of the Masonic Temple, a country club, energy business, and a bank.

The Grand Central Air Terminal was constructed in 1930 and is a stellar instance of Spanish Colonial Rebirth and Art Deco Style. Its engineer was Henry L. Gogerty. Air travel icons such as Amelia Earhart and Howard Hughes used its facilities. It was additionally utilized throughout WWII as a training location for pilots and technicians.
It was marked as a Glendale Historical Landmark in 1977 and is occasionally available to the general public for unique events. The 1411-seat Alex Theatre was constructed in 1925 with an Egyptian theme by architects Charles R. Selkirk and Arthur Lindley. It was initially made use of as a vaudeville and movie movie theater.

Glendale is a city located in Los Angeles Region, California, like near the San Fernando Valley and Verdugo Mountains. It is the 24th-largest city in The golden state and the fourth largest in Los Angeles Area. The distance from downtown Los Angeles to Glendale is around 10 miles (16 km). This vibrant city has both hot summer seasons and moderate wintertimes with periodic rains.
